Industrial | Hi. I'm using github:nixos/nixpkgs/nixpkgs-23.11-darwin . Is there an unstable channel? Where can I find a list of these? I don't find darwin in https://github.com/NixOS/nixpkgs/branches/active | 16:58:12 |
tomberek | https://status.nixos.org/ and https://channels.nixos.org/ | 18:20:36 |
